.Flickr and tagging....21

Tagging is important as it allows Flickr users to find images about certain topics or subject matter. Users can organise their photos into sets. These sets are very flexible as they may be grouped and regrouped into several different collections.

Tagging...17

Del.icio.us allows a person to store bookmarks on line. It keeps all your favorites, and can be accessed anywhere. It allows you to share info, and discover new sites. It is an excellent tool for research assistance.
